Principal Software Engineer
2 weeks ago
Description
3 Days Hybrid from any of our locations in RI, NJ,GA, MA, NC, TX or AZ
Role is not relocation eligible.
Principal Site Reliability Engineer - Observability/AIOps
Site Reliability Engineering (SRE) is an engineering discipline that combines software and systems engineering to build and run large-scale, massively distributed, fault-tolerant systems. SRE ensures internally critical and externally visible systems have reliability and uptime appropriate to users' needs and a fast rate of improvement while keeping an ever-watchful eye on capacity and performance. SRE is a mindset, and a set of engineering approaches focused on optimizing existing systems, building infrastructure, and eliminating work through automation. As a Site Reliability Engineer with focus on observability you will build and operate next generation observability platforms.
As an SRE with Observability focus you will:
● Explore the complex IT estates of our clients to understand their observability/AIOps opportunities
● Collaborate to architect unified observability and AIOps strategies which employ leading AI technology
● Implement enterprise observability/AIOps technology and processes
● Amplify observability/AIOps outcomes by accelerating adoption across technology and business organizations
Responsibilities include:
● Developing API-driven micro-services that combine into large and complex platforms
● Planning and executing highly parallel distributed object storage transformations and migrations
● Maintaining automated test suites using CI/CD tools
● Participating in collaborative projects with small software engineering teams
● Develop automation, processes, and tools designed to make our services simpler and more robust
● Participate in troubleshooting, capacity planning and analysis, performance analysis activities
● Advise management on service onboarding strategies and execution
Critical Hiring Criteria
What we are looking for:
● Entrepreneurs who seek challenging problems to solve
● Creativity, initiative and acute attention to detail
● Thirst for innovation and solving problems at lightning speed
● Passion for automating everything repetitive
● Obsession with software scalability and performance under high loads
● Love for using and contributing to open-source software
Please bring to the table:
● Development experience, comfortable working in multiple languages(Python, Java, Go and Ruby a plus)
● Experience working in collaborative coding environments (peer review, continuous integration, etc)
● 7+ years of application development
● Experience working in distributed remote teams across multiple time zones
● Experience in large scale operations environments
● 7+ years of experience with Linux/Unix development or systems administration
● 3+ years of experience with networking systems and technologies
● Deep understanding of network performance and security
● Ability to identify tasks which require automation and implement required automation
● Configuration Management tools experience with Puppet, Chef, SaltStack
● Hands-on operational experience in a high-volume or critical production service environment - distributed systems, capacity planning, continuous deployment
● BA/BS in Computer Science preferred, or equivalent experience (advanced degrees preferred)
We have opportunities to work with and learn:
● Object Storage - Minio/S3/etc
● Data Collection - OpenTelemetry/Grafana Alloy/etc
● Message Bus - Kafka/NSQ/etc
● Scaling Databases - Druid/Clickhouse/Cassandra/etc
● Relational database technologies at large scale - Timescale/Vitess/Postgres/etc
● Scheduling & Orchestration - Kubernetes/OpenShift/Docker
● Cloud Platforms - AWS/Azure
Pay Transparency
The salary range for this position is $ 130,720 - $ 196,080 per year plus an opportunity to earn an annual discretionary bonus. Actual pay is based on various factors including but not limited to the work location, and relevant skills and experience.
We offer competitive pay, comprehensive medical, dental and vision coverage, retirement benefits, maternity/paternity leave, flexible work arrangements, education reimbursement, wellness programs and more. Note, Citizens’ paid time off policy exceeds the mandatory, paid sick or paid time-away policy of very local and state jurisdiction in the United States. For an overview of our benefits, visit https://jobs.citizensbank.com/benefits.
Some job boards have started using jobseeker-reported data to estimate salary ranges for roles. If you apply and qualify for this role, a recruiter will discuss accurate pay guidance.
Equal Employment Opportunity
At Citizens, we are committed to fostering an inclusive culture that enables colleagues to bring their best selves to work every day. Employment decisions are based solely on experience, performance, and ability. Citizens, its parent, subsidiaries, and related companies (Citizens) provide equal employment and advancement opportunities to all colleagues and applicants for employment without regard to age, ancestry, color, citizenship, physical or mental disability, perceived disability or history or record of a disability, ethnicity, gender, gender identity or expression (including transgender individuals who are transitioning, have transitioned, or are perceived to be transitioning to the gender with which they identify), genetic information, genetic characteristic, marital or domestic partner status, victim of domestic violence, family status/parenthood, medical condition, military or veteran status, national origin, pregnancy/childbirth/lactation, colleague’s or a dependent’s reproductive health decision making, race, religion, sex, sexual orientation, or any other category protected by federal, state and/or local laws.
Equal Employment and Opportunity Employer
Citizens is a brand name of Citizens Bank, N.A. and each of its respective affiliates.
Why Work for UsAt Citizens, you'll find a customer-centric culture built around helping our customers and giving back to our local communities. When you join our team, you are part of a supportive and collaborative workforce, with access to training and tools to accelerate your potential and maximize your career growthBackground Check
Any offer of employment is conditioned upon the candidate successfully passing a background check, which may include initial credit, motor vehicle record, public record, prior employment verification, and criminal background checks. Results of the background check are individually reviewed based upon legal requirements imposed by our regulators and with consideration of the nature and gravity of the background history and the job offered. Any offer of employment will include further information.
-
Principal Software Engineer
2 weeks ago
Atlanta, United States Ecisolutions Full timePosted Friday, November 1, 2024 at 5:00 AM For more than 30 years, ECI Software Solutions has been providing industry-specific, cloud-based business management software and services to small and medium-sized businesses. With divisions focused on manufacturing, wholesale/retail distribution, building and construction, and field service, ECI's solutions...
-
Principal Software Engineer
3 weeks ago
Atlanta, United States UKG (Ultimate Kronos Group) Full timeCompany Overview With 80,000 customers across 150 countries, UKG is the largest U.S.-based private software company in the world. And we’re only getting started. Ready to bring your bold ideas and collaborative mindset to an organization that still has so much more to build and achieve? Read on. At UKG, you get more than just a job. You get to work with...
-
Principal Software Engineer/Golang/AWS/Terraform
4 weeks ago
Atlanta, United States Motion Recruitment Full timePrincipal Software Engineer/Golang/AWS/Terraform Atlanta, Georgia Hybrid Contract $75/hr - $90/hr We just partnered with an organization in ATL that is looking to add a back-end engineer to their team, specifically a strong Senior > Principal level Golang Engineer. You would be coming in to work with their main client who is one of the largest food...
-
Principal Data Engineer
2 weeks ago
Atlanta, United States iO Associates - US Full timeiO Associates is currently partnered with a custom software and technology consultancy that is seeking a skilled Principal Data Engineer.Their in-house product teams' partner with Fortune 500s to navigate the unknown - that space between an identified problem and a future-focused solution. They are currently seeking a Principal Data Engineer, as they...
-
Principal Data Engineer
1 week ago
atlanta, United States iO Associates - US Full timeiO Associates is currently partnered with a custom software and technology consultancy that is seeking a skilled Principal Data Engineer.Their in-house product teams' partner with Fortune 500s to navigate the unknown - that space between an identified problem and a future-focused solution. They are currently seeking a Principal Data Engineer, as they...
-
Principal Data Engineer
2 weeks ago
atlanta, United States iO Associates - US Full timeiO Associates is currently partnered with a custom software and technology consultancy that is seeking a skilled Principal Data Engineer.Their in-house product teams' partner with Fortune 500s to navigate the unknown - that space between an identified problem and a future-focused solution. They are currently seeking a Principal Data Engineer, as they...
-
Principal Software Engineer
2 weeks ago
Atlanta, United States Angove Partners Full timeWe are currently assisting a leading Insurance company provide award-winning enterprise software solutions with the flexibility to handle any insurance risk or trade. Successful candidates will have the opportunity to enjoy working with a range of web technologies across the full stack and will be responsible for planning, designing and developing an...
-
Principal Software Engineer
2 weeks ago
atlanta, United States Angove Partners Full timeWe are currently assisting a leading Insurance company provide award-winning enterprise software solutions with the flexibility to handle any insurance risk or trade. Successful candidates will have the opportunity to enjoy working with a range of web technologies across the full stack and will be responsible for planning, designing and developing an...
-
Principal Software Engineer
6 months ago
Atlanta, United States Wolters Kluwer DXG U.S., Inc. Full timeWe are looking for a Principal Software Engineer adept at leading projects to success in uncertain environments. Your skill in overcoming complex challenges and meeting tight deadlines is key. Join us and bring your proven track record of sophisticated software delivery and enthusiasm for learning new technologies. Generative AI (GenAI) knowledge is a...
-
Senior Software Engineer
3 weeks ago
Atlanta, United States Lynx Software Technologies Full timeThompson Software Solutions is seeking a mid- to senior-level Software Engineer who is ready to work with a talented team to provide innovative solutions for tomorrow’s problems. This position requires a software engineer to use a wide application of technical principles, theories, and concepts in the software field to develop, integrate, and test software...
-
Senior Principal Software Engineer
4 weeks ago
Atlanta, United States Sirius XM Radio Inc Full timeWho We Are: SiriusXM and its brands (Pandora, SiriusXM Media, AdsWizz, Simplecast, and SiriusXM Connect) are leading a new era of audio entertainment and services by delivering the most compelling subscription and ad-supported audio entertainment experience for listeners - in the car, at home, and anywhere on the go with connected devices. Our vision is to...
-
Principal Software Cloud Engineer, AWS Solutions
4 months ago
Atlanta, United States Delta Air Lines, Inc. Full timeHow you'll help us Keep Climbing (overview & key responsibilities) Delta IT is on a journey of transformation. We are changing the way we do business from top to bottom. As thought-leaders within Delta, we strive to create meaningful and innovative solutions and are looking for team members to help us realize our vision. Delta IT employees are thinkers,...
-
Principal Software Cloud Engineer, AWS Solutions
4 months ago
Atlanta, United States Delta Air Lines, Inc. Full timeHow you'll help us Keep Climbing (overview & key responsibilities) Delta IT is on a journey of transformation. We are changing the way we do business from top to bottom. As thought-leaders within Delta, we strive to create meaningful and innovative solutions and are looking for team members to help us realize our vision. Delta IT employees are thinkers,...
-
Principal Software Architect
3 weeks ago
Atlanta, GA, United States Filterbuy Full timeCompanyFilterBuyPositionPrincipal Software ArchitectLocationHybrid in West Palm Beach/Atlanta - onsite 2-3X a weekDurationFull Time, PermanentSalary: $130k-160kFilterBuy, a leader in the air quality and manufacturing world, is seeking an experienced Principal Software Architect that can help drive development teams on application architecture, design, and be...
-
Principal Software Cloud Engineer, AWS Solutions
4 weeks ago
Atlanta, United States Delta Air Lines Full timeHow you'll help us Keep Climbing (overview & key responsibilities) Delta IT is on a journey of transformation. We are changing the way we do business from top to bottom. As thought-leaders within Delta, we strive to create meaningful and innovative solutions and are looking for team members to help us realize our vision. Delta IT employees are thinkers,...
-
Principal Software Engineer
2 months ago
Atlanta, United States JPMorganChase Full timeJob DescriptionJOB DESCRIPTIONIf you are looking for a game-changing career, working for one of the world's leading financial institutions, you’ve come to the right place.As a Principal Software Engineer at JPMorgan Chase within the Consumer & Community Bank, you provide expertise and engineering excellence as an integral part of an agile team to...
-
Principal Software Cloud Engineer, AWS Solutions
3 months ago
Atlanta, GA, United States Delta Air Lines, Inc. Full timeHow you'll help us Keep Climbing (overview & key responsibilities) Delta IT is on a journey of transformation. We are changing the way we do business from top to bottom. As thought-leaders within Delta, we strive to create meaningful and innovative solutions and are looking for team members to help us realize our vision. Delta IT employees are thinkers,...
-
Principal Software Cloud Engineer, AWS Solutions
4 months ago
Atlanta, GA, United States Delta Air Lines, Inc. Full timeHow you'll help us Keep Climbing (overview & key responsibilities) Delta IT is on a journey of transformation. We are changing the way we do business from top to bottom. As thought-leaders within Delta, we strive to create meaningful and innovative solutions and are looking for team members to help us realize our vision. Delta IT employees are thinkers,...
-
Senior Full Stack Software Engineer
3 weeks ago
Atlanta, United States Tech Stars Group LLC Full timeAbout the job Senior Full Stack Software Engineer Senior Full Stack Software Engineer - REMOTE Our client is at the forefront of applying machine learning research to transform the way medical conversations are understood and utilized. We are on the lookout for a Senior Software Engineer to enhance our dynamic team. Your contribution will be crucial in...
-
Sr Software Engineer
4 months ago
Atlanta, United States Atrilogy Solutions Group Full timeOur Direct Client is looking to hire a .Net Software Engineer in Atlanta, GA for a 12 months contract position. It's Hybrid Onsite role. Share the resume over vkaushal@atrilogy.com .NET Software Engineer 12 Months contract Atlanta, GA (Hybrid Onsite role 2-3 days a week) TheSr. Software Engineer writes and maintains code within applications and systems to...